Synopsis
The 1923 silent film 'The Hunchback of Notre Dame' directed by Wallace Worsley is a classic adaptation of Victor Hugo's novel of the same name. Lon Chaney delivers a remarkable performance as Quasimodo, the misunderstood bell-ringer of Notre Dame Cathedral. The film beautifully captures the dark and gothic atmosphere of medieval Paris, portraying the tragic love story between Quasimodo and Esmeralda amidst themes of prejudice, loyalty, and redemption. With stunning set designs and Chaney's exceptional makeup and acting, 'The Hunchback of Notre Dame' remains a timeless masterpiece showcasing the beauty in the most unlikely of places.

Reviews
The 1923 'The Hunchback of Notre Dame' starring Lon Chaney has continued to wow audiences and critics across generations. IMDb rates this silent classic 7.2/10, praising Chaney's transformative portrayal of Quasimodo and the film's stunning visual storytelling. Rotten Tomatoes gave it an impressive 93%, with critics lauding the film for its gothic aesthetics and emotional depth. Metacritic's historical reviews reflect unanimous acclaim for the film's captivating narrative and Chaney's haunting performance, solidifying its status as a landmark in cinematic history.
